WebFeb 22, 2024 · At the last minute, the consultant realizes their client wants them to carry $10 million or $25 million in professional liability limits to begin work. This means the insurance cost for the consultant goes from $1,200 annually to $75,000 annually, due to the limit of insurance requirements.

Cargo insurance usually ranges in cost from $400 – $1,800 per year for the annual premium. If you get a standalone cargo insurance policy, you might pay $35 – $150 per month. There can be great variation between the cost of cargo policies from one company to another. durham county council bank details

The contractor purchases the policy to provide coverage for vicarious liability the client (project owner) incurs as a result of the contractor's acts or omissions on the project. The OCP policy also responds to liability arising out of the insured's own acts or omissions in connection with its general supervision of the ...
